About Us
Founded in 1993, Rainbow Fabart is a government-recognized garment export house with a golden status.
At Rainbow, we believe in responsible business growth by integrating sustainability into the heart of our operations.
In addition to buyer self-audit compliance, all our units are approved for WRAP, SLCP, GOTS, GRS, RCS & SEDEX productions.
We are a design-led organisation, with an operations office in India with design and sales hubs in Europe.
At Rainbow, we have a strong dedicated team of designers who take pride in our global seasonal trend research, product development and souring of newness within fabrics.
At present, our main clientele consists of Zara, Bershka, Stradivarius and more.

Milestone

1992–2000
FOUNDATION &MARKET ENTRY
Founded by Mr. Rajeev Mehta with 30machines in Tughlaqabad, the company quickly expanded to Noida and entered the U.S. market, establishing its first owned unit. By 2000, production capacity tripled, and it partnered with the INDITEX Group to launch kidswear.
2003-2005
OPERATIONALSTRENGTHENING &
EUROPEANEXPANSION
company enhanced its in-housecapabilities with washing and testing labs and, under the leadership of Ms. Rosy Mehta, shifted its focus to European markets, supplying major brands in Spain, the UK, Germany, and France.
2007-2010
DIGITALINFRASTRUCTURE
&
REGIONALGROWTH
Launched the proprietary ERP “Paridhan,” opened a second unit, and expanded to Gurugram, setting the stage for operational scale and digitization.
2014-2019
CAPACITY, CAPABILITY
&
SUSTAINABILITY
Transitioned to woven garments, opened thelargest unit, added embroidery facilities, andinstalled ETPs for responsible manufacturing.
2021-2023
LEADERSHIP, INNOVATION
&
GLOBALDESIGN
Adopted the Higg Index, surpassed 10million unit capacity and appointed Mr. Ishaan Mehta as CEO. Opened the fourth unit and a design studio in Barcelona.
2024
EXPANSION
&
DIGITALTRANSFORMATION
Established the fifth unit, taking capacity beyond 14 million units annually. Rolled out digital systems for production, quality, and compliance tracking.
2025
RENEWABLE ENERGY
&
DESIGN SCALE-UP
Installed solar power across 3 units and adding 10 new embroidery machines to strengthen design and embellishment capabilities.
